Description

The Georgia Environmental Finance Authority (GEFA), on behalf of Georgia local governments, related stakeholders/customers, and Georgia citizens, is interested in receiving responses from entities interested in providing consulting services for a Utility Grid Resiliency Support Program. It is envisioned that the successful entity/consultant will provide technical assistance in implementing a Utility Grid Resiliency Support Program, support GEFA in three Georgia electric utilities with improving outage data management, reliability analysis, resiliency planning, restoration preparedness, and utility workforce development, among other potential related services. Therefore, this Request for Qualified Contractor (RFQC) is being issued by GEFA in consideration of the stakeholders¿ interests and prescribes a qualifications-based initial step. One or more entities that respond to this RFQC by submitting statements of qualifications may be determined to be especially qualified and capable of delivering services and may be deemed eligible for further consideration by GEFA to provide these services as the Consultant.
